MORE family homes in Derker have been given a smart new look thanks to the Housing Market Renewal team.
A total of 54 properties on Mayfield Road, Stoneleigh Street and Wales Street are the latest homes to benefit.
And Mayfield Road residents Eric and Dorothy Davies are over the moon with their new-look home.
They have lived in their two-bedroom home for almost 40 years and Eric, who worked in the building trade, said: “It’s a first-class job.
“They have cleaned all the brickwork, rebuilt walls at the front and back and put in new gutters and downpipes.”
“We will have new gates and railings too,” added Dorothy.
Work carried out at Lorraine White’s house has made a huge difference to the life of her partner, Terrance Mattocks.
He uses a wheelchair, and now has a ramp into the house.
Lorraine said: “It really has changed his life. The workmen have been fantastic. They went out of their way to make sure we could get in and out during the work. They were an absolute credit.”
Another happy resident, Graham Smith, moved with his family to Stoneleigh Street from a property on Acre Lane, which will be demolished to make way for new houses.
He said: “I’d been hanging on at Acre Lane, but a friend was selling this house so we moved here. We’re so pleased that we did.”
PLP Construction is working with Oldham council to carry out the work.
This latest phase involves improving both terraced properties and some 1930’s semis, while new garden walls have improved the look of the streets.
Councillor Jackie Stanton said: “The refurbishment work is making a tremendous difference to how the area looks, and I would like to thank residents for their patience.”
More than 250 homes across Derker have now been smartened up under the four-year £90 million Pathfinder scheme
Further work is planned for the coming year to improve more homes across the neighbourhood.
